Becoming a Video Game Designer: A Comprehensive Guide for Tech Enthusiasts

Becoming a Video Game Designer: A Comprehensive Guide for Tech Enthusiasts

Are you passionate about technology and have a love for video games? If so, becoming a video game designer may be the perfect career path for you. In this comprehensive guide, we will explore everything you need to know to kickstart your journey in the exciting world of video game design. From essential skills and educational requirements to job prospects and industry trends, this article will provide you with valuable insights to help you succeed in this competitive field.

Education and Skills Required

Bachelor’s degree in game design or related field

To become a successful video game designer, obtaining a bachelor’s degree in game design or a related field is highly recommended. These programs typically cover topics such as game theory, storytelling, character development, and game mechanics. Additionally, earning a degree can help you build a strong portfolio to showcase your skills to potential employers.

Skills in programming languages such as C++ or Java

Having a solid foundation in programming languages such as C++ or Java is essential for video game designers. These languages are commonly used in game development and having proficiency in them will allow you to effectively create and troubleshoot game code.

Understanding of game engines like Unity or Unreal Engine

Game engines like Unity and Unreal Engine are essential tools for video game designers. These engines provide a framework for building and designing games, making it easier to create interactive and immersive gaming experiences. Understanding how to use these engines and their features is crucial for success in the field.

Building a Portfolio

One of the most important aspects of becoming a successful video game designer is to build a strong portfolio that showcases your skills and creativity. This can be achieved by creating original game designs, participating in game jams or hackathons, and developing a personal website or blog to showcase your work.

Creating original game designs

To stand out in the competitive field of video game design, it is crucial to develop original game designs that demonstrate your unique creative vision. This can involve coming up with innovative game concepts, designing engaging gameplay mechanics, and creating visually stunning graphics. By showcasing your ability to think outside the box and create compelling gaming experiences, you can impress potential employers and clients.

Participating in game jams or hackathons

Game jams and hackathons are excellent opportunities to test your skills, collaborate with other designers, and create new games within a limited timeframe. By participating in these events, you can challenge yourself to think creatively, work under pressure, and refine your game design skills. Additionally, game jams and hackathons provide valuable networking opportunities and can help you build connections within the industry.

Developing a personal website or blog to showcase work

In order to attract potential employers or clients, it is essential to have a professional online presence that showcases your portfolio and demonstrates your expertise in video game design. By creating a personal website or blog, you can showcase your best work, share your insights and experiences as a designer, and establish yourself as a thought leader in the field. This can help you attract new opportunities and build credibility within the industry.

Gaining Experience

When it comes to becoming a successful video game designer, gaining experience is crucial. Here are a few ways you can start building your experience in the field:

Internships at game development studios

Internships at game development studios provide valuable hands-on experience in a real-world setting. This is a great way to learn about the industry, gain practical skills, and make connections with professionals in the field. Look for internships at various game development studios, both big and small, to get a well-rounded experience.

Freelance work on smaller game projects

Freelancing on smaller game projects is another excellent way to gain experience as a video game designer. This allows you to work on different types of games, collaborate with other professionals, and build a portfolio of your work. Look for opportunities to work on indie games, mobile games, or other smaller projects to expand your skills and knowledge.

Networking with industry professionals

Networking with industry professionals is essential for advancing your career as a video game designer. Attend gaming conventions, industry events, and online forums to meet and connect with other professionals in the field. Building relationships with experienced designers, developers, and other industry experts can open doors to new opportunities, mentorship, and valuable insights into the industry.

Job Opportunities and Salary

If you are considering a career as a video game designer, you will be pleased to know that there are a plethora of job opportunities available in the industry. Game designers are in demand by various types of companies, ranging from small independent game studios to large multinational corporations.

Types of companies hiring game designers

Some of the types of companies that regularly hire game designers include video game development studios, mobile app developers, virtual reality companies, and entertainment companies. Additionally, some game designers work as freelancers or start their own game development companies.

Average salary range for entry-level positions

The salary for entry-level game designer positions can vary depending on factors such as location, company size, and level of experience. On average, entry-level game designers can expect to earn a salary ranging from $40,000 to $60,000 per year. However, with experience and a proven track record of successful game releases, game designers can earn significantly higher salaries.

Career advancement opportunities in the field

The field of video game design offers numerous opportunities for career advancement. As game designers gain experience and develop their skills, they may have the opportunity to move into more senior roles such as lead designer, creative director, or studio head. Additionally, game designers who demonstrate strong leadership abilities and a knack for innovation may have the chance to start their own game development companies or take on consulting roles within the industry.


In conclusion, becoming a video game designer is a rewarding and exciting career path for tech enthusiasts. By following the comprehensive guide outlined in this article, individuals can gain valuable insights into the skills, education, and experience needed to succeed in the industry. From mastering game development tools to cultivating creativity and problem-solving skills, aspiring designers can pave the way for a successful career in the ever-evolving world of video game design. With dedication, passion, and a willingness to learn, anyone can turn their love for gaming into a fulfilling profession as a video game designer.